This is a list of all own goals scored during FIFA Women's World Cup matches (not including qualification games).

The only player two score two own goals is Angie Ponce from Ecuador, scoring two in her own net against Switzerland in 2015. She later scored Ecuador's first World Cup goals in the same match.[1]

Statistics

  • First ever own goal: Julia Campbell, New Zealand vs Norway, 1991.
  • Latest own goal from kick-off: Laura Bassett, 92nd minute, England vs Japan, 2015.
